Dresden Hauptbahnhof, 01067 Dresden, Deutschland - on Friday evening, July 11th, 2025, there was a Dresden main station Moment of terror when a fire broke out in a clothing store. At 6:40 p.m., the fire triggered an alarm that led to the temporary evacuation of the entire train station. "Rauch pulled through the store," said reporting, which required the need for immediate security measures. Fortunately, there were no injuries.
The fire brigade was quickly on site and gave it after around 30 minutes. Despite the dramatic circumstances, the train station could be released for traffic a little later. However, the exact cause of the fire remains unclear why the police and fire brigade have now started the investigation.
